Here is the story as I see it.

On Friday afternoon, while everyone was inside, the gnome was set upon by a band of roaming ninja. The gnome fought bravely, but was finally backed against the post. In a last ditch effort he pleaded with the almighty dragon to save his tiny life. Thankfully enough, the dragon was pure of heart and accepted the task. With keen eye, razor sharp claws, and knife like teeth the dragon advanced on his knew foes. The fight that ensued was so amazing it is worthy of the song “Kung Fu Fighting” by Carl Douglas. I can almost hear it now…

Oops! Got caught up in the music, but now I am back. The battle between ninja and dragon continued. The dragon was mighty and strong, but the number of ninja continued to multiply like a swarm of mosquitoes. With every small attack the dragon suffered a tiny wound that slowly sapped his strength. Over time the dragons breathing became labored and his movements slow. He too found himself backed against the post. From here on out he took up a defensive attack.

Like a true hero the dragon used his own body to shield the gnome from the many attacks of the ninjas. The dragon’s strength and fortitude held strong and lasted for most of the night.

Unfortunately, when morning broke the dragon’s resolve began to wane. When the gnome and the dragon thought all hope was lost a lone figure opened the screen door and emerged in to the sunlight. After surveying the backyard the lone figures eyes slowly fell upon the dragon and the gnome and their peculiar entanglement. Fortunately for the dragon and gnome the ninjas had fled. Using their art of concealment they melted into the shadows.

Misunderstanding the situation, the lone figure believed he had caught the gnome and dragon in the mighty throws of passion. Wishing to memorialize this momentous occasion the lone figure rushed inside to secure a camera. With camera in hand and a wide grin on his face he burst through the screen door and began his barrage of pictures.

Too stunned and shocked to move, the dragon and gnome stood their ground. After the lone figures appetite for photos was satiated, he left to go post these amazing pictures on the web. Some time after the images were sent they found their way into my mail box.

You of course know the rest.
